Key Insights into the Medical Batteries Market

The global Medical Batteries Market was valued at $1.63 billion in the base year and is projected to expand at a compound annual growth rate of 5.3% through 2033, reflecting sustained structural demand for reliable, long-cycle power sources across a diversifying portfolio of clinical and home-care applications. The market's forward trajectory is underpinned by several macro tailwinds operating simultaneously: an accelerating global aging population, rapid proliferation of connected medical devices, regulatory mandates for device miniaturization and longevity, and intensifying preference for ambulatory and home-based care pathways that reduce hospital burden.

From a demand perspective, the most consequential pull factor remains the adoption of implantable devices such as cardiac pacemakers, implantable cardioverter-defibrillators (ICDs), neurostimulators, and cochlear implants, all of which require batteries engineered for decade-long operational life inside the human body. Beyond implantable segments, the non-implantable and portable device cohort — encompassing infusion pumps, patient monitors, defibrillators, and diagnostic imaging ancillaries — contributes a substantial and growing share of unit volume. The parallel expansion of the Wearable Medical Devices Market is generating incremental demand for lightweight, rechargeable cell formats that balance energy density against form factor constraints.

Geographically, North America retains its position as the highest revenue-generating region owing to advanced healthcare infrastructure, high per-capita device adoption rates, and robust reimbursement frameworks. However, Asia Pacific is fast emerging as the growth frontier, with double-digit device registration increases in China and India catalyzing demand for both imported premium batteries and domestically manufactured alternatives.

On the supply side, companies are accelerating investment in solid-state and lithium-primary chemistries to extend device service intervals, reduce total cost of ownership, and satisfy the stringent biocompatibility and hermeticity standards enforced by the U.S. FDA, the European Medicines Agency, and equivalent regulators in Japan and South Korea. Strategic partnerships between battery manufacturers and original equipment manufacturers (OEMs) are intensifying, particularly around co-development programs that lock in long-term supply agreements.

The competitive landscape remains moderately consolidated, with a tier of well-capitalized specialists — including EaglePicher Technologies, Ultralife Corporation, Tadiran Batteries Ltd., and Saft — commanding premium pricing power through proprietary cell designs and regulatory track records. Emerging challengers from Asia, notably KAYO Battery (Shenzhen) Company Limited, are applying cost-structure advantages to capture share in price-sensitive device segments. Looking ahead to 2033, the Medical Batteries Market is positioned for resilient, above-inflation growth as device connectivity requirements, remote patient monitoring ecosystems, and aging demographics converge into durable structural demand.

Lithium-Ion Chemistry Dominance in the Medical Batteries Market

Lithium-ion (Li-ion) batteries represent the dominant segment within the Medical Batteries Market by both revenue share and unit volume, a position earned through a combination of superior electrochemical characteristics, progressive cost reduction, and broad regulatory acceptance across implantable and non-implantable device categories.

The primacy of Li-ion chemistry is rooted in its unmatched energy density-to-weight ratio, which currently ranges from 150 to 265 Wh/kg for medical-grade formulations — a threshold that competing chemistries cannot consistently achieve within the dimensional constraints imposed by modern medical device design. For cardiac rhythm management devices, where a battery must sustain reliable pacing output for 8 to 12 years within a package volume of a few cubic centimeters, lithium-iodine and lithium-carbon monofluoride (Li/CFx) variants of the broader lithium primary family have historically set the standard. However, rechargeable Li-ion formats are rapidly displacing primary alternatives in non-implantable and portable categories as fast-charge protocols and battery management systems (BMS) mature.

The Lithium-ion Battery Market dynamics directly shape raw material procurement strategies, capital expenditure cycles, and pricing negotiations within the medical segment. Medical-grade Li-ion cells command a significant premium over consumer counterparts — typically 3x to 7x higher on a per-Wh basis — reflecting the additional process controls, traceability documentation, lot retention requirements, and validation testing mandated by ISO 14971 and IEC 60086-4 standards.

Key players operating with scale within the Li-ion segment of the Medical Batteries Market include Panasonic Corporation, which leverages its cylindrical and prismatic cell manufacturing expertise to supply OEM partners across infusion pumps and portable diagnostics. EaglePicher Technologies maintains a commanding presence in implantable-grade lithium chemistries, including hybrid layer capacitor (HLC) designs that offer rapid charge delivery for ICD shock therapy. Ultralife Corporation focuses on thin-cell and custom-geometry lithium manganese dioxide (Li/MnO2) variants tailored to wearable monitoring patches and hearing-aid-adjacent applications.

EnerSys and Saft address higher-power requirements in hospital-grade equipment — ventilators, mobile imaging carts, and surgical power tools — where cycle-life performance above 500 deep cycles and thermal stability between -20°C and 60°C are non-negotiable. Tadiran Batteries Ltd. specializes in bobbin-type lithium thionyl chloride (Li/SOCl2) primary cells, which deliver industry-leading self-discharge rates below 1% per year, making them particularly relevant for remote patient monitoring sensors and implantable event recorders designed for decade-long deployment.

Share consolidation within the Li-ion segment is ongoing. The top five suppliers collectively account for an estimated 58% to 63% of medical Li-ion revenue, and this figure is expected to increase modestly through 2028 as regulatory barriers to entry — particularly the FDA's Quality System Regulation (21 CFR Part 820) and the EU MDR's stricter supply chain traceability requirements — deter new entrants lacking established audit histories. Meanwhile, the transition to USB-C and wireless inductive charging standards in non-implantable devices is creating design-pull for new pouch-cell formats, opening a targeted expansion lane for mid-tier suppliers capable of rapid custom qualification cycles.

The Nickel-Metal Hydride Battery Market, while historically significant for portable medical equipment, continues to cede share to Li-ion in all but a narrow band of cost-sensitive, low-cycle applications where cell replacement economics favor NiMH chemistry.

Key Market Drivers and Constraints in the Medical Batteries Market

Several precisely quantifiable forces govern the near- and medium-term growth trajectory of the Medical Batteries Market.

On the demand-driver side, the global implantable cardiac device installed base is expanding at an estimated 4.8% annually, directly increasing the pool of patients requiring scheduled battery replacement procedures — a replacement cycle that generates recurring revenue independent of new device sales. The U.S. Centers for Medicare & Medicaid Services reported over 220,000 pacemaker implantation procedures annually in recent data periods, each representing a future replacement event within a 7-to-10-year horizon.

The expansion of the Implantable Medical Devices Market, which includes neurostimulators, drug delivery pumps, and biosensors beyond cardiac applications, is broadening the addressable unit opportunity for implantable-grade battery manufacturers. Global neurostimulation device placements grew by an estimated 9.2% year-over-year in the most recent tracked period, a rate substantially above the overall Medical Batteries Market CAGR of 5.3%, indicating a favorable product mix shift toward higher-average-selling-price battery formats.

Remote patient monitoring adoption, accelerated by post-pandemic healthcare system restructuring, added an estimated 23 million connected monitoring device users globally between 2021 and 2024. Each device represents a recurring battery consumption event, amplifying the volume opportunity within portable and wearable segments.

On the constraint side, regulatory compliance cost is the most structurally significant headwind. The EU Medical Device Regulation (MDR 2017/745), which entered full enforcement in 2024 for higher-risk device classes, requires battery suppliers to maintain technical documentation and post-market surveillance systems that smaller manufacturers may lack the resources to sustain, effectively narrowing the supplier base and creating potential supply concentration risk. Raw material volatility presents an additional constraint: lithium carbonate spot prices reached an all-time high of approximately $80,000 per metric ton in 2022 before correcting sharply, introducing planning uncertainty into multi-year supply contracts. Cobalt supply chain concerns, linked to geopolitical concentration in the Democratic Republic of Congo, continue to motivate reformulation efforts toward low-cobalt and cobalt-free cathode chemistries, incurring near-term qualification costs.

Competitive Ecosystem of the Medical Batteries Market

  • Panasonic Corporation: A global leader in rechargeable cell manufacturing, Panasonic supplies medical-grade lithium-ion and nickel-metal hydride batteries to a broad OEM base, leveraging its automated production scale to maintain competitive per-unit economics while meeting ISO 13485 quality management requirements.

  • liberating technologies, inc.: Specializes in assistive and rehabilitation technology power solutions, providing battery systems engineered for powered mobility and prosthetic device applications with a focus on user safety and extended runtime performance.

  • KAYO Battery (Shenzhen) Company Limited: A China-based manufacturer offering cost-competitive lithium primary and rechargeable battery solutions targeting mid-tier portable medical equipment OEMs across Asia Pacific and emerging markets, benefiting from vertically integrated cell production.

  • Videndum plc.: Operates through its power solutions division to provide professional-grade battery management and power systems, with applications spanning medical imaging and mobile healthcare workstation power delivery.

  • Arotech: Focuses on simulation and defense-adjacent battery technologies with crossover applications in medical training systems and portable emergency response power solutions, applying ruggedized cell designs to clinical field environments.

  • EaglePicher Technologies, LLC: A dominant force in implantable-grade battery manufacturing, EaglePicher holds a long-standing position as primary supplier to cardiac rhythm management device OEMs, with proprietary lithium chemistry formulations validated across thousands of device-years of clinical deployment.

  • Ultralife Corporation: Designs and manufactures thin-profile and custom-geometry lithium cells for wearable, patch-type, and compact diagnostic devices, with a strong portfolio of UN38.3-compliant products and rapid custom qualification services for emerging device architectures.

  • Tadiran Batteries Ltd.: The benchmark supplier for bobbin-type lithium thionyl chloride primary batteries used in long-life implantable sensors, remote monitors, and event recorders, with self-discharge performance specifications that remain industry-leading for decade-deployed applications.

  • EnerSys: Provides high-capacity and cycle-optimized battery systems for hospital infrastructure equipment including emergency backup power for critical care devices, ventilators, and mobile surgical platforms, backed by a global service network.

  • Saft: A subsidiary of TotalEnergies, Saft manufactures specialty lithium and nickel-based batteries for demanding medical and industrial applications, with deep expertise in hermetically sealed cell formats required for implantable and high-reliability portable medical systems.

Recent Developments & Milestones in the Medical Batteries Market

  • March 2024: EaglePicher Technologies announced the commercial release of a next-generation hybrid layer capacitor battery platform targeting high-pulse-demand implantable cardioverter-defibrillators, offering a reported 15% improvement in delivered energy density over the preceding generation.

  • January 2024: The European Commission published updated guidance under MDR 2017/745 clarifying battery supplier classification as a critical component supplier, increasing documentation and post-market surveillance obligations for battery manufacturers supplying Class III device OEMs.

  • October 2023: Panasonic Corporation announced an expansion of its medical battery manufacturing capacity at its Wako, Japan facility, citing a 20% projected increase in demand from connected wearable device OEM clients through 2026.

  • July 2023: Tadiran Batteries Ltd. introduced the PulsesPlus HLC series designed specifically for active implantable medical devices requiring high-rate pulse capability alongside ultra-low self-discharge for extended monitoring applications.

  • April 2023: Ultralife Corporation entered a co-development agreement with an undisclosed U.S.-based remote patient monitoring OEM to design a custom thin-cell battery module for a next-generation ambulatory cardiac patch, targeting FDA 510(k) submission in 2025.

  • November 2022: EnerSys completed the acquisition of a European industrial battery manufacturer, strengthening its supply chain for hospital-grade backup power systems and portable medical equipment in the EMEA region.

  • February 2022: Saft secured a multi-year supply agreement with a leading European medical imaging equipment manufacturer for high-cycle lithium-ion battery modules used in mobile MRI and CT ancillary power systems.

Regional Market Breakdown for the Medical Batteries Market

North America commands the largest regional revenue share of the Medical Batteries Market, estimated at approximately 38% to 42% of global value, driven by the United States' position as the world's largest single medical device market by expenditure. The U.S. benefits from the highest per-capita prevalence of implanted cardiac and neurological devices, a mature hospital infrastructure with established battery replacement programs, and a reimbursement environment that supports premium device and component pricing. Canada and Mexico contribute incrementally, with Mexico's maquiladora-based medical device manufacturing ecosystem generating localized battery procurement demand. The North American market is growing at a regional CAGR broadly aligned with the global average of 5.3%, with implantable device replacement cycles providing a stable, recession-resistant revenue floor.

Europe represents the second-largest regional market, accounting for an estimated 27% to 30% of global Medical Batteries Market revenue. Germany, France, and the United Kingdom collectively anchor European demand, supported by universal healthcare coverage models that sustain consistent device implantation rates. The EU MDR's full enforcement in 2024 has created short-term supply chain friction but is expected to consolidate demand toward qualified European and North American battery suppliers, potentially increasing average selling prices.

Asia Pacific is the fastest-growing region within the Medical Batteries Market, with a regional CAGR estimated at 7.1% to 8.5% through 2033 — meaningfully above the global average. China's domestic medical device industry, supported by the "Made in China 2025" health technology initiative, is both a manufacturing base for cost-tier batteries and an accelerating consumption market as urban hospital density and chronic disease prevalence rise. India's government-backed Ayushman Bharat digital health mission is expanding connected device penetration in tier-2 and tier-3 cities, creating incremental demand for portable and wearable device power solutions. Japan and South Korea contribute high-value demand from their respectively mature and innovation-intensive medical device ecosystems.

The Middle East & Africa and South America regions each represent less than 10% of global market value currently but are on positive growth trajectories as GCC nations invest in healthcare infrastructure modernization and Brazil expands its SUS public health system's device coverage. The Home Healthcare Market expansion across Latin America is a notable incremental demand driver for portable battery-powered device categories.

Pricing Dynamics & Margin Pressure in the Medical Batteries Market

The Medical Batteries Market operates under a fundamentally differentiated pricing architecture compared to consumer or industrial battery segments, reflecting the regulatory burden, validation costs, and liability exposure embedded in medical-grade cell production. Average selling prices (ASPs) for implantable-grade lithium batteries range from $150 to $600 per unit depending on chemistry, form factor, and approved device application — a premium of 400% to 900% over equivalent consumer Li-ion cells of comparable capacity.

Gross margins for specialist implantable battery manufacturers are estimated at 35% to 55% at the product level, though EBITDA margins are compressed to 15% to 25% after accounting for quality system maintenance, regulatory affairs staffing, traceability infrastructure, and the amortization of multi-year device qualification costs. For manufacturers supplying non-implantable and portable device segments, margins are structurally lower — typically 20% to 35% gross — due to greater competitive intensity from Asian contract cell manufacturers and higher price sensitivity among OEM procurement teams.
